The ATTINY20-SSUR belongs to the category of microcontrollers.
This microcontroller is commonly used in various electronic devices and embedded systems.
The ATTINY20-SSUR comes in a small outline package (SSOP) format.
This microcontroller is designed to provide efficient and reliable control for a wide range of applications.
The ATTINY20-SSUR is typically packaged in reels, with a quantity of 2500 units per reel.

Q: What is ATTINY20-SSUR? A: ATTINY20-SSUR is a microcontroller from the ATTiny series manufactured by Microchip Technology. It is a low-power, high-performance device suitable for various technical applications.
Q: What are the key features of ATTINY20-SSUR? A: Some key features of ATTINY20-SSUR include 2KB Flash memory, 128B SRAM, 12 general-purpose I/O pins, 8-bit AVR architecture, and low power consumption.
Q: What programming language can be used with ATTINY20-SSUR? A: ATTINY20-SSUR can be programmed using C or assembly language. The most commonly used programming language is C, which offers a higher level of abstraction.
Q: Can ATTINY20-SSUR be used in battery-powered devices? A: Yes, ATTINY20-SSUR is well-suited for battery-powered devices due to its low power consumption. It has sleep modes and power-saving features that help extend battery life.
Q: What kind of technical solutions can ATTINY20-SSUR be used for? A: ATTINY20-SSUR can be used in a wide range of technical solutions, including home automation systems, IoT devices, sensor networks, robotics, industrial control systems, and more.
Q: How can I program ATTINY20-SSUR? A: ATTINY20-SSUR can be programmed using an ISP (In-System Programming) programmer, such as USBasp or Atmel ICE. You can use software like Atmel Studio or Arduino IDE for development.
Q: What is the maximum clock frequency of ATTINY20-SSUR? A: The maximum clock frequency of ATTINY20-SSUR is 20 MHz, allowing for fast and efficient execution of instructions.
Q: Can I use ATTINY20-SSUR with other microcontrollers or components? A: Yes, ATTINY20-SSUR can be easily integrated with other microcontrollers or components in a system. It has various communication interfaces like SPI, I2C, and UART for seamless integration.
